North Crowley Football: Game Day Headlines & Player Stats

North Crowley Football represents a competitive program within the Texas high school football landscape, developing student athletes through structured training and game experience. The team emphasizes disciplined fundamentals, team-first culture, and preparation for the next level of competition in collegiate and community football.

From community rivalries to playoff aspirations, North Crowley Football balances academics and athletics while building long-term character. This overview outlines the program structure, performance highlights, and pathways for players and supporters to engage with the team.

North Crowley Season Performance Analysis

2021 Season Review

The 2021 campaign introduced a new coaching staff focused on establishing consistent routines. The team balanced veteran leadership with developing talent, finishing with a competitive 7–4 record and advancing to the Regional Quarterfinals.

2022 Breakthrough

Improved depth and play-calling maturity led to a 9–3 season and a district title. The squad showcased stronger special teams and red-zone efficiency, building momentum for higher-level competition.

Player Development and Recruitment

Skill Progression Pathways

North Crowley Football implements position-specific development plans, combining technique drills, film study, and controlled scrimmages. Skill positions receive targeted coaching on route precision, blocking angles, and situational awareness.

College Recruitment Support

The program maintains structured communication with collegiate scouts, emphasizing academic eligibility alongside athletic performance. Players benefit from highlight video sessions, combine data, and guidance through the recruiting timeline.

Game Day and Community Engagement

Matchday Operations

Game days feature structured warm-up protocols, defensive adjustments between quarters, and analytics-driven sideline decisions. Support elements such as band performances and booster booths strengthen home-field atmosphere.

Community Partnerships

Collaborations with local businesses, health providers, and youth leagues create pathways for mentorship and year-round athletic engagement. These partnerships also support equipment needs and facility improvements.

Training Facilities and Resources

Practice Infrastructure

North Crowley utilizes maintained fields, weight rooms, and recovery areas to support year-round training. Access to sports medicine staff and performance technology helps minimize injuries and optimize player readiness.

Technology Integration

Video analysis software, GPS tracking, and in-game stat tracking provide detailed insights into player movement and decision-making. Data informs practice emphasis and opponent scouting reports.

FAQ

Reader questions

How can families attend North Crowley home games and support the team?

Tickets are available at the gate and through school-affiliated platforms, with family packages offered for season games. Community members are encouraged to participate in spirit events and booster initiatives.

What academic requirements must athletes meet to participate in North Crowley Football?

Players must maintain eligibility under UIL guidelines, including passing grades and standardized test progress checks. Academic support sessions are scheduled to align with training and match commitments.

What safety protocols are in place for injuries and weather-related delays?

Certified athletic trainers coordinate sideline assessments, and concussion protocols are followed rigorously. Weather-related decisions follow district guidelines, with timely updates shared via official channels.

How does the coaching staff evaluate returning players and new recruits during preseason?

Coaching staff combines measurable drills, position-specific competitions, and film review to assess readiness. Open communication with athletes and families ensures clarity on development goals and playing time expectations.
